Claiming broken laptop on house insurance
Long story short, my girlfriend set her laptop on the ground when she went to sleep, forgot about it, stepped out of bed and stood right on top of it. She's turned it on and the screen is all white and blue with 4 big cracks down it.
I've told her to claim it off her house insurance and she's checked her contents policy and it covers accidental damage to computers. Just wonering if she should tell the truth about how it was broken? Will they just take any accidental damage or will they get all arsey and say something like "well it shouldn't be on the floor? I know how they like to suddenly find loopholes when you go to claim. |

yes tell the truth Im in the sae situation right now and I told the truth I broke my laptop by handling it a bit rough and told I did so..If you lie they could find out as you have to go through a bit of an interigation when reporting it, and have to tell them twice what happened...They will still honour the claim
